Mutation details: The exon 22 alternative splice donor site was modified by changing sequence GGTGgGtTAGgT to GGTGaGcTAGcT. The mutations abolish the downstream alternative splice site (G-GT), as well as the cryptic splice site (G-GT) 5' from that, at splice site S5, while maintaining the upstream alternative splice site (G-GT). The loss of the alternative splice site causes the loss of a serine residue to which heparan sulfate (HS) can potentially be attached.
(J:338373)
